Easy aval-badam paayasam

I tried this recipe for Navaratri today and it came out very well.

Thick aval - 1.5 cups
Almonds - 1-2 handfuls
Sugar - As required
Saffron - As required
Milk - 1 gallon (I use whole)
Ghee - 3-4 spoons

Boil water and soak the almonds. Keep them aside.
Wash the aval, drain well.
In a pan, add the ghee and roast the washed aval until a nice aroma comes / it is fried well.
Transfer to a large container that can hold a gallon of milk. Add 1/2 gallon of milk and the fried aval and let it cook.

Meanwhile, peel the almonds and grind together with saffrons into a fine paste.

When the aval-milk mixture comes to a nice boil, stir for a few minutes, lower the flame and add the almond-saffron paste.

Let the whole mixture cook for 5-10 minutes. Add sugar, remaining 1/2 gallon milk and bring to a boil. When it comes to a boil, simmer for a 5-10 minutes and turn off the stove.

Optionally, you can add charoli seeds, crushed pistachios etc.

Let it cool down a bit.

Offer to Krishna and then to devotees.

Strawberry Banana Healthy Muffins

Ingredients:
2 bananas mashed/pureed
12 small/medium sized strawberries mashed/pureed
1 stick butter
1/2 cup almond meal
3/4 cup saththu maavu (or multi grain flour)
1 cup whole grain flour (I used aashirvaad atta)
1/2 cup all purpose flour
1 tbsp baking powder
1 tsp baking soda
1 cup brown sugar
1 tsp vanilla essence
1 cup chopped pecans (optional)

Procedure:

Cream the brown sugar and butter. Add mashed bananas, strawberries, vanilla essence and whisk/mix well. Fold in chopped pecans.
Add all the flours and baking powder/baking soda, mix well. Sieve and fold into the sugar/butter/fruit mixture.

Spoon into muffin pans and bake at 370 for 10-25 minutes, depending on the size of your muffin pan until a toothpick inserted in the middle of the muffin comes out clean.

Cool and offer to Krishna!

Enjoy healthy breakfast muffins.
